After my post yesterday ref animations I've managed to sort it using the following code (commented)...Hope it may help someone in the future :)
It uses Kevs animstrip function, and uses cursor keys to move left/right-animation image attached.

[pbcode]
; PROJECT : spritetest
; AUTHOR  : Steve "Fash" Harrison
; CREATED : 05/02/2006
; EDITED  : 06/02/2006
OpenScreen 640,480,32,1                 ;open a screen
Dim CurrentAnim(1)                   ;define animation
Load_anim(CurrentAnim(),"gfx\walkingduck.png",8,48,48,RGB(255,0,128));load gfxstip into anim
SetFPS 60                    ;set maximum frames per second
time=Timer()                     ;create a timer
CurrentFrame=1:dir$="right"              ;set initial startframe and direction
x=100                      ;set initial x position of sprite
Do                         ;start of main loop
Cls 0                       ;clear screen
   Text 0,50,"dir="+dir$                 ;text to show which direction we're facing
; ==================================================
; Drawing Image animation frames manually
; ==================================================
DrawImage CurrentAnim(CurrentFrame),x,100,1           ;use kevs animation function
If dir$="right"                  ;if we are facing right
   If RightKey()=0                   ;and right key is not pressed
 currentframe=1                   ;set frame to standing, facing right
   EndIf
EndIf
If RightKey()=1:dir$="right"              ;if right key pressed set direction
   If Timer()-time>=60                ;wait until timer at 60 millisecs
   Inc currentFrame:x=x+2              ;increase animation frame and x position
      If x>640                  ;if x position over right edge of screen
     x=0                  ;wrap around other side
      EndIf
   time=Timer()
    EndIf
    If currentFrame>4                   ;if final anim for this direction reached
   CurrentFrame=1                   ;reset to start
    EndIf
EndIf
;===================================================  
If dir$="left"                     ;if we are facing left
   If LeftKey()=0                   ;and left key is not pressed
   currentframe=8                  ;set frame to standing facing left
   EndIf                 
EndIf
If LeftKey()=1:dir$="left"              ;if leftkey pressed set direction
    If Timer()-time>=60                ;wait until timer at 60 millisecs
   Dec currentFrame:x=x-2              ;decrease animation frame and x position
      If x< 0                  ;if x position over left edge of screen
     x=640                  ;wrap around other side
      EndIf
   time=Timer()
    EndIf
 If currentFrame<5                   ;if final anim for this direction reached
   CurrentFrame=8                   ;reset to start
    EndIf
EndIf
Sync                      ;switch buffers
Loop                      ;repeat loop until "escape" pressed

; =======================================================================
; This function loads an image strip/grid into memory then cuts it into
; set of small images. The Image indexes are stored in a passed
; array.
; =======================================================================

Function Load_Anim(AnimFrames(),File$,Frames,FrameWidth,FrameHeight,TransparentColour)
Index=GetFreeImage()
LoadImage file$,Index  

width=GetImageWidth(index)
height=GetImageHeight(index)

Dim AnimFrames(Frames)
AnimFrames(0)=Frames

For lp=1 To frames
 RenderToImage Index
 FreeImage=GetFreeImage()
 AnimFrames(lp)=FreeImage
 GetImage FreeImage,Xpos,Ypos,Xpos+Framewidth,Ypos+FrameHeight
 ImageMaskColour FreeImage,TransparentColour
 Xpos=Xpos+Framewidth
 If Xpos=>width Then Xpos=0: Ypos=Ypos+FRameHeight
Next
RenderToScreen
DeleteImage index
EndFunction
[/pbcode]
